Hearing Protection for Shooting: Electronic vs Passive vs Plugs

A single unprotected gunshot can cause permanent hearing damage. Here's how NRR ratings actually work and what to buy for your kind of shooting.

NRR in Plain English

NRR (Noise Reduction Rating) is the lab-measured decibel reduction. A gunshot runs 140-165 dB; permanent damage begins around 140 dB for impulse noise. An NRR 26 muff brings a 160 dB shot down into a much safer range — and doubling up (plugs under muffs) adds roughly 5 more dB of real-world protection, the standard practice for indoor ranges and magnum calibers.

Electronic — Hear Everything, Except the Shot

Electronic muffs amplify normal sound (range commands, conversation) and clamp instantly when a shot breaks. Once you shoot with electronic ears you never go back.

FAQ

Is NRR 21 enough?

Outdoors with pistol calibers — generally yes. Indoor ranges, rifles, or muzzle brakes — double up with plugs underneath. Indoors, concrete walls reflect the blast back at you; treat every indoor session as a double-up session.

Why do my muffs leak noise when I wear glasses?

The temple arms break the foam cushion's seal. Two fixes: thin-temple shooting glasses (SecureFit), or gel cushions, which conform around the arms. This is the single most common hearing-protection mistake at the range.

Do electronic muffs make me hear better than normal?

Yes — most amplify ambient sound 2-5x. Hunters use them to hear game; instructors use them to hear students. The Tac 500's directional mics even help you locate sounds.
